using System.Collections.Generic;
using System.Net.Http;
using System.Threading.Tasks;
using FCS.Lib.Common;
namespace FCS.Lib.Azure;
public class AzureTokenHttpRequest
{
public static async Task<HttpResponseView> RequestTokenAsync(AzureAuthStore auth)
{
var credentials = new Dictionary<string, string>
{
{ "grant_type", auth.AzureGrantType },
{ "client_id", auth.AzureClientId },
{ "client_secret", auth.AzureClientSecret },
{ "scope", auth.AzureLoginScope }
};
using var client = new HttpClient();
//using var azureRequest = new HttpRequestMessage(HttpMethod.Post, auth.AzureTokenEndpoint());
//azureRequest.Headers.Accept.Add(new MediaTypeWithQualityHeaderValue("application/json"));
var content = new FormUrlEncodedContent(credentials);
// todo - check for network connection - mitigate server fail
var responseMessage = await client.PostAsync(auth.AzureTokenEndpoint(), content).ConfigureAwait(true);
var azureResponse = await responseMessage.Content.ReadAsStringAsync().ConfigureAwait(true);
return new HttpResponseView
{
Code = responseMessage.StatusCode,
IsSuccessStatusCode = responseMessage.IsSuccessStatusCode,
Message = azureResponse
};
}
}
